JavaScript Application for Dynamic Web Form on S3

  • Tila: Pending
  • Palkinto: $500
  • Vastaanotetut työt: 17
  • Voittaja: yedaniel

Kilpailun tehtävänanto

1. We need a JavaScript/HTML application that renders a web form.

2. The application must be deployed as a static website in an AWS S3 bucket (no other technology)

3. The architecture of the system is https://raw.githubusercontent.com/zeisys/nodejs-webform/main/architecture.png

4. The fields in the web form should be configurable based on form.json https://raw.githubusercontent.com/zeisys/nodejs-webform/main/form.json

5. The webform must have a CSS where various web elements must have styles associated with it

6. A user who loads the web form and enters data, on clicking submit 1711987429000.json must be written into a second AWS bucket (no other technology). The data file should be similar to https://raw.githubusercontent.com/zeisys/nodejs-webform/main/data.json . The number is the epoch time in milliseconds.

7. Only javascript maybe used. No frameworks such as react, angular, next etc are necessary. If you insist on using any of these technologies, make sure your application can be deployed on s3. No dynamic server is allowed.

8. All code must execute from the browser (no backend serverr)

9. For award, the URL of the s3 application must be published (no exceptions).

10. Delivery must ASAP

11. After award, the code must be handed over. and will be independently tested by us.

12. The freelancer who is awarded must sign a Non Disclosure Agreement (NDA) and Intellectual Property Agreement (IPA). This will require you to supply your full name and email address because these agreements must electronically signed using DocuSign. If you have concerns about this requirement, please check with Freelancer before contacting us. This is mandatory and the requirement cannot be waived.

13. Please do not contact us with alternate technologies, tools, and solutions. Please do not contact us with inquiries about budget, timeframe etc. All information is supplied here.

Suositellut taidot

Julkinen selvennystaulu

  • harpalsinh88
    harpalsinh88
    • 3 viikkoa sitten

    is it finished or ?

    • 3 viikkoa sitten
  • itnavigate
    itnavigate
    • 1 kuukausi sitten

    Hi CH,
    Can you please provide a link to (or format definition of) your your formdata/favoritefruit.json, formdata/countries.json, formdata/types.json and formdata/favoritecolor.json files?

    • 1 kuukausi sitten
    1. kajuzimedia
      kajuzimedia
      • 1 kuukausi sitten

      They are on GitHub. Replace the `form.json` with the relative file path. For example:
      https://raw.githubusercontent.com/zeisys/nodejs-webform/main/formdata/favoritefruit.json

      • 1 kuukausi sitten
  • Codeitsmarts
    Codeitsmarts
    • 1 kuukausi sitten

    Hello there! hope you are doing great. I have 5 years of experience in PHP, mysql, Codeigniter, Wordpress, Jquery, HTML, CSS ,Python and many more. See my portfolio for art work samples and my clients feedback.
    Please initiate chat for further discussion. I will do my best for you , with a Positive Hope! Regards
    -----------------------------------------------------------------------------

    • 1 kuukausi sitten
  • porosh2002
    porosh2002
    • 1 kuukausi sitten

    Hi, in the 'Fields' section, under the 'RadioButton' type fields with the heading 'Type of Phone,' you mentioned 'filtered by phone.' Can you please explain what you mean by 'filtered by phone'?

    • 1 kuukausi sitten
  • kajuzimedia
    kajuzimedia
    • 1 kuukausi sitten

    There are some inconsistencies in the data. Is it OK if we make some adjustments to `form.json`? For example, the value of "filterby" should match the name (or "heading") of the parent field, and the "key" should be an existing key in the data of the parent field.

    • 1 kuukausi sitten
  • melnixoleg
    melnixoleg
    • 1 kuukausi sitten

    Hello, Contest Holder.
    I just saw your contest now, Is it available your project?
    If it is possible, I want to enter your contest.
    Please let me know.
    Thank you.

    • 1 kuukausi sitten
  • porosh2002
    porosh2002
    • 1 kuukausi sitten

    I notice that in the textblocks section, there are two data points specified for each content: the x-position and y-position. Are you interested in adjusting the position of each content based on this information? It's important to note that this could cause problems on screens of different sizes.

    • 1 kuukausi sitten
    1. ztplc
      Kilpailun järjestäjä
      • 1 kuukausi sitten

      I understand that boss. Good question. But say you want an element (pull down) on the side of another element (a text field) how else would you organize the form? If you have another way of keeping it configurable, please include in your entry and we will review it.

      • 1 kuukausi sitten
  • kajuzimedia
    kajuzimedia
    • 1 kuukausi sitten

    Hello CH,
    Do we really need to use the x and y coordinates of the fields? Giving elements absolute positions may cause unnecessary design issues especially for smaller displays

    • 1 kuukausi sitten
    1. ztplc
      Kilpailun järjestäjä
      • 1 kuukausi sitten

      Good question. Yes. it may not be as useful, but say you want an element (pull down) on the side of another element (a text field) how else would you organize the form? If you have another way of keeping it configurable, please include in your entry and we will review it.

      • 1 kuukausi sitten
  • nazmuldes
    nazmuldes
    • 1 kuukausi sitten

    please check my entry #11

    • 1 kuukausi sitten
  • abdallamr
    abdallamr
    • 1 kuukausi sitten

    How will we not use a backend?
    How each user's data will be saved

    • 1 kuukausi sitten
  • abdallamr
    abdallamr
    • 1 kuukausi sitten

    hi i am working

    • 1 kuukausi sitten
  • Codeitsmarts
    Codeitsmarts
    • 1 kuukausi sitten

    Hello there! hope you are doing great. I have 5 years of experience in PHP, mysql, Codeigniter, Wordpress, Jquery, HTML, CSS ,Python and many more. See my portfolio for art work samples and my clients feedback.
    Please initiate chat for further discussion. I will do my best for you , with a Positive Hope! Regards
    -----------------------------------------------------------------------------

    • 1 kuukausi sitten
  • AlifAhmed24
    AlifAhmed24
    • 1 kuukausi sitten

    Please make ir guaranted.

    • 1 kuukausi sitten
    1. ztplc
      Kilpailun järjestäjä
      • 1 kuukausi sitten

      Not at this time.

      • 1 kuukausi sitten
  • AlifAhmed24
    AlifAhmed24
    • 1 kuukausi sitten

    And also I have 2 question about your explaination. If you available please leave a reply.

    • 1 kuukausi sitten
    1. ztplc
      Kilpailun järjestäjä
      • 1 kuukausi sitten

      Please post your questions here.

      • 1 kuukausi sitten

Näytä lisää kommentteja

Kuinka päästä alkuun kilpailuiden kanssa

  • Ilmoita kilpailusi

    Ilmoita kilpailusi Nopeaa ja helppoa

  • Saat valtavasti töitä

    Vastaanota tonnikaupalla osallistumisia Ympäri maailmaa

  • Myönnä palkinto parhaalle työlle

    Myönnä palkinto parhaalle työlle Lataa tiedostot - Helppoa!

Ilmoita kilpailu nyt tai liity tänään!